Ticket: Missed pick-up at Darnell's Electrics, Hobbs Lane depot. The pallet of recalled VoltaSnap chargers was staged on the dock by 9am, but the Quickhaul van never showed. Darnell's is understandably antsy since the recall notice says off-site within 48 hours. Can you reschedule for tomorrow's first slot and flag it priority? The hand-over instruction for the replacement courier is below.

drop instructions, hahip-badug: the quenox ralath courier leaves the kaseth fraiel rusiel tameth belys istdor ralion giliel ledger at gate 7830 under passcode 165413

Subject: Reminder job fix shipped

Welcome, new folks. The ClinicCue appointment reminder job was skipping patients whose visits fell on month boundaries; the cursor now advances by date, not day-of-month. Verified against the Hollis Street clinic staging data. Please review the runbook before the next cycle. The corrected build is identified directly below.

build token for bageg-yahof: htk3_673

**Ticket: Config drift on receipt mailer**

The Almsgate donation-receipt mailer in prod no longer matches the approved baseline. Someone hot-patched the TLS and rate-limit settings in March; change was never committed. Need security sign-off before we reconcile. Current live values captured from the host are below.

config for tagaf-bawif:
[norok]
host = norok.ordinworks.local
user = norok_svc
database = norok_prod

**Onboarding: Flaky Integration Tests — Tillgate Payments**
As release manager, you'll see the settlement suite fail intermittently on the sandbox ledger; roughly one run in eight trips on a timing race in the refund flow. Retry once before escalating. Never skip the suite outright — it's the only coverage for dual-entry posting. If a retry needs the sealed test-credentials bundle, unlock it with the recovery passphrase noted just below.

strongbox words: druvan-lamys-eliius-jorax-istox-soreth-ulays-gilix-ralix-oliiel-norwyn-casvan-praius